Unit Definitions

What is Kibibit ?

A Kibibit (Kib or Kibit) is a binary unit of digital information that is equal to 1024 bits. It is defined by the International Electro technical Commission(IEC) and is used to measure the amount of digital data. The prefix 'kibi' is derived from the binary number system, it is used to distinguish it from the decimal-based 'kilobit' (Kb) and it is widely used in the field of computing as it more accurately represents the amount of data storage and data transfer in computer systems.

What is Gigabyte ?

A Gigabyte (GB) is a decimal unit of digital information that is equal to 1,000,000,000 bytes (or 8,000,000,000 bits) and commonly used to measure the storage capacity of computer hard drives, flash drives, and other digital storage devices. It is also used to express data transfer speeds and in the context of data storage and memory, the binary-based unit of Gibibyte (GiB) is used instead.
